How they compare

Bosnia and Herzegovina currently reports 9.13 billion current US$ against 8.88 billion current US$ in Paraguay, a difference of 246.23 million current US$.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 28 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Paraguay ahead.

Bosnia and Herzegovina ranks 78th and Paraguay ranks 79th of 182 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Bosnia and Herzegovina averaged higher in 1 and Paraguay in 3.

This series includes external assets (excluding monetary gold) that are readily available to and controlled by monetary authorities for meeting balance of payments financing needs, for intervention in exchange markets to affect the currency exchange rate, and for other related purposes (such as maintaining confidence in the currency and the economy, and serving as a basis for foreign borrowing). Reserve assets must be denominated and settled in foreign currency.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
